Who we are:
Flywire is a global payments enablement and software company, founded a decade ago to solve high-stakes, high-value payments in education, using modern technology.
Today, we’ve digitized payments for more than 3,000 global clients across education, healthcare, travel & B2B, covering more than 240 countries and territories and supporting over 140 currencies. And, we’re just getting started!
With over 950+ global FlyMates, representing more than 40 nationalities, and in 14 offices world-wide, we’re looking for FlyMates to join the next stage of our journey as we continue to grow.
Job DescriptionThe Opportunity:
Flywire is seeking an experienced, self-motivated Technical Implementation Manager to join our dynamic and growing team. The Technical Implementation Manager will engage with a larger Flywire project team and the client to implement real time integrations, as well as build out the test and production environments, jobs, and files specs. If you have experience in student financial services, front and backend configuration of complex systems, SaaS based integrations, and want to launch your career in the exciting world of Fintech this is the role for you!
Key Responsibility:
The main objective of the Technical Implementation Manager role is to understand the technical architecture of our ecommerce platform, configure and test client environments, and set up file specifications and corresponding jobs.
- Using your technical expertise, partner with the implementation team on all aspects of building out our product solutions for higher education
- Using your technical knowledge, system tools and processes, ensure client integrations, system performance, quality, and responsiveness of our applications meets Flywire standards
- Schedule and conduct client technical meetings with school IT teams to share product knowledge, configure system preferences, and ensure integrated solutions meet client needs
- In partnership with product management and engineering, produce, maintain, and disseminate technical product documentation for both internal and external partners
- Contribute to the product vision by collaborating with the customers, Product Manager, and stakeholders
- Help contribute to an ever improving culture and customer experience every day
Here’s What We’re Look For:
- 4+ years experience in technical software and middleware Implementations (required)
- Experience in Single Sign On integration, with specific knowledge with CAS and SAML
- Experience in configuring, implementing, and integrating software or middleware in a customer facing role (required)
- Experience in technical and functional documentation creation and upkeep
- Knowledge of Higher Education ERPs- PeopleSoft, Banner, Colleague, and Workday (Preferred)
- Quality Assurance experience and training
- Experience in fintech or the payment industry is desired
Technologies We Use:
JIRA, Sumologic, Java, Javascript, CAS, SAML, SFTP, Tomcat, Twitter Bootstrap, and MySQL

What you need to know about the Colorado Tech Scene
Key Facts About Colorado Tech
- Number of Tech Workers: 260,000; 8.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
- Major Tech Employers: Lockheed Martin, Century Link, Comcast, BAE Systems, Level 3
- Key Industries: Software, artificial intelligence, aerospace, e-commerce, fintech, healthtech
- Funding Landscape: $4.9 billion in VC fun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
- Notable Investors: Access Venture Partners, Ridgeline Ventures, Techstars, Blackhorn Ventures
- Research Centers and Universities: Colorado School of Mines, University of Colorado Boulder, University of Denver, Colorado State University, Mesa Laboratory, Space Science Institute, National Center for Atmospheric Research, National Renewable Energy Laboratory, Gottlieb Institute
